NATURE lovers in Sedgemoor are being urged to help save the Shrill Carder bumblebee.
A bee walk event took place on Thursday at the Avalon Marches Centre at Westhay, allowing volunteers to track and monitor the bees, which are the rarest species of bee in the UK.
The walk started at 9.30am with coffee and tea before participants were divided into five groups to walk different routes.
